GEORGE III MAHOGANY SECRETAIRE BOOKCASE, early 19th century, the dentil cornice above a pair of astragal glazed doors, a pair of tambour doors flanked by drawers, on a base with a fall front enclosing a fitted interior above two runs of four short drawers flanking a central drawer above a cupboard, height 220cm, width 112cm, depth 38cm
AESTHETIC MOVEMENT EBONISED AND GILT SECRETAIRE BOOKCASE, attributed to a design by H.W. Bately, stamped Gillow & Co 788 to the top of a drawer, an arcaded gallery above three open shelves above a painted panel of romantic figures on a gilt ground and a pair of drawers flanked by a cupboard with an arched panel of painted flowers on a gilt ground above a rectangular panel painted in the Pre-Raphaelite style with a lady before foliage above a four section rack, the tooled leather bureau top enclosing a fitted interior with tooled leather writing surfaces and brass locks by Comyn Ching & Co, a two door cupboard below, height 240cm, width 100cm, depth 53cm Ref: Gorringes, 26th June 2018, lot 413 for a similar example. Bately was a pupil of B.J. Talbert and published his furniture and designs in his Series of Studies for Domestic Furniture Decoration which includes the designs for a very similar secretaire bookcase.
